Model 1933F CATV Coaxial DFB Laser Diode
1310nm, Wide Bandwidth 5MHz – 2700MHz
Emcore’s Model 1933F DFB lasers offer a low cost solution for linear
fiberoptic links. These components can be cooled with external thermo-
electric coolers for high stability, or run without TEC’s to reduce power
consumption. The DFB laser builds upon Ortel’s long history of high
performance, leading edge designs in CATV, wireless, and high speed
digital applications. The laser diode devices are packaged in a compact
hermetic assembly together with monitor photodiode and isolator, for
flexible integration into various transmitter configurations.
